Chiropractors specialise in the diagnosis, treatment and prevention of conditions and/or injuries related to the neurological, muscular or skeletal system.
Chiropractors study extensively for 6 years to obtain a Master’s degree and therefore are defined as primary health care providers. Chiropractors are diagnosticians and will be able to assess you thoroughly before deciding what treatment protocols are necessary, or if imaging or a specialist referral is needed.
